Comprehending Window Moisture

Before taking on moisture removal successfully, it's essential to comprehend the reasons for excessive moisture accumulation on windows. Typical reasons consist of:

  1. High Humidity Levels: Excess indoor humidity due to cooking, showering, or not using exhaust fans can result in condensation build-up.
  2. Temperature level Differences: Cold window surface areas in winter season can trigger warm, moist air to condense as it comes into contact with them.
  3. Poor Insulation: Poorly insulated windows permit cold air to permeate, increasing the possibilities of condensation forming.

By comprehending these elements, homeowners can begin to carry out methods to resolve moisture concerns effectively.

Techniques for Window Moisture Removal

The following methods can help manage and minimize window moisture:

1. Enhance Ventilation

A well-ventilated home can considerably minimize humidity levels and keep windows clear. Think about the following:

  • Open windows regularly, particularly throughout clothes dryer seasons.
  • Use exhaust fans in restrooms and kitchen areas to eliminate excess humidity.
  • Set up air vents in crucial locations of the home to facilitate air flow.

2. Control Indoor Humidity

Handling indoor humidity plays an important role in reducing moisture on windows. Here are some actions to think about:

  • Use Dehumidifiers: These devices can be especially effective in damp areas like basements or bathrooms.
  • Keep House Plants: Some plants can soak up moisture from the air, assisting to enhance indoor humidity levels.
  • Monitor Humidity Levels: Use a hygrometer to keep tabs on humidity levels, going for 30-50% indoor humidity.
Humidity LevelsResult
Below 30%Dry skin, respiratory problems
30-50%Balanced indoor air
Above 50%Increased condensation danger

3. Insulate Windows

Appropriate insulation can function as a barrier versus cold air, reducing condensation on window surfaces. Consider these options:

  • Install Storm Windows: These provide an additional layer of insulation.
  • Use Window Film: Adhesive window movies can enhance thermal insulation.
  • Weatherstripping: Seal spaces around windows to minimize drafts.

4. Implement DIY Solutions

There are a variety of DIY methods to minimize moisture on windows:

  • Use a Squeegee: Regularly use a squeegee to remove moisture from window surfaces.
  • Baking Soda: Place open containers of baking soda on windowsills to absorb moisture.
  • Salt Lamps: These can help keep humidity levels due to their hygroscopic properties.

5. Tidy Windows Regularly

Preventative Measures to Consider

Taking preventative measures can help lessen future condensation issues. Consider implementing the following:

  • Regular Home Maintenance: Check for leakages in insulation or around windows.
  • Increase Heating: Ensure that the whole room, including window surfaces, is sufficiently heated up.
  • Upgrade Windows: Consider purchasing double or triple-glazed windows for better insulation.

Regularly Asked Questions (FAQs)

1. Why do my windows get moisture on them in winter season?

The main factor windows bring in moisture in winter season is due to the temperature level distinction between warm, moist indoor air and cold outdoor air. When humid indoor air enters contact with the cold surface area of a window, condensation happens.

2. How can I inform if my windows are poorly insulated?

Indications of badly insulated windows include drafts, increased energy bills, and obvious condensation throughout cooler months. If you observe these signs, it's recommended to investigate further or speak with a professional.

3. Is it essential to utilize a dehumidifier year-round?

Not always. A dehumidifier is important in moist months or in specific locations of the home, such as basements. Monitor humidity levels; if they frequently go beyond 50%, consider using a dehumidifier.

4. Can mold grow on damp windows?

Yes, mold can grow on damp window frames or around the glass, especially if moisture stays stagnant. It's vital to remove condensation quickly to prevent mold development.

5. What are the long-lasting results of not dealing with window moisture?

Long-term results can include water damage, mold growth, compromised indoor air quality, and structural damage to window frames and surrounding locations. Immediately resolving moisture issues is vital to lengthen the life expectancy of your windows.
